Kabobo-Luama Landscape Director
Location: Kalemie, Kabobo Wildlife Reserve headquarters, DRC
Reports to: Country Program Director, WCS DRC
Direct Reports: KLL Program Manager, KLL Biomonitoring Officer, KLL Head of Finance, KLL Logistics Officer
Coordinates with: WCS DRC Program Director, WCS DRC Finance Director, WCS DRC Operations Director, WCS DRC Human Resources Director
Position type: Full-time
Occasional travel: To WCS-DRC hub offices in Goma, Bukavu, Kinshasa; local monitoring missions as necessary
Background: The Wildlife Conservation Society is an international NGO headquartered at Bronx Zoo in New York City, USA, working to save wildlife and wildlands and to meet global challenges in over 60 countries in Africa, Asia, the Americas and the world’s oceans. WCS believes that conservation of nature and natural resources is essential to life on earth, the future of humanity, and the wellbeing and cultural identities of Indigenous Peoples and traditional and local communities.
